Core Insights - The article emphasizes the importance of urban development in enhancing the quality of life and supporting the modernization of China, particularly in the context of Henan province [1][2][3] Group 1: Urban Development Strategy - The strategy focuses on transitioning from rapid urban expansion to enhancing the quality and efficiency of existing urban areas, aligning with new expectations from the public and reform requirements [2][3] - The provincial urbanization rate increased from 55.43% in 2020 to 59.22% in 2024, indicating a significant shift towards urban living [2] - A total of 6,487 urban renewal projects have been implemented with an investment of 1,091.8 billion, showcasing a commitment to improving urban infrastructure [2] Group 2: Infrastructure and Quality of Life - By the end of 2024, the per capita urban road area in Henan is projected to reach 18.4 square meters, reflecting improvements in urban infrastructure [2] - The total length of urban roads increased from 10,800 kilometers in 2012 to 34,300 kilometers in 2024, demonstrating substantial growth in transportation networks [2] - Since the start of the 14th Five-Year Plan, 15,100 old urban residential communities have been renovated, benefiting 1.74 million households, which highlights efforts to enhance living conditions [2] Group 3: Goals and Principles - The article outlines a vision for building innovative, livable, beautiful, resilient, civilized, and smart modern cities, with a focus on high-quality urban development [3] - It emphasizes the need for systematic efforts and collaboration to optimize urban structures, transform economic drivers, and enhance quality and sustainability [3] - The article calls for a coordinated approach to urban development that leverages local resources and advantages, aiming to create a modern urban system unique to Henan [3]
